Triglycerides: Triglycerides are the free fat storage molecules made from excess calories, especially excess sugars in the diet. Triglycerides thicken the blood leading to more arterial damage and growth of plaque that can block arteries. Triglycerides can be lowered with a low carb diet and regular exercise to burn off excess calories.
